A 200 g ball moves in a vertical circle on a 1.08 mm -long string. If the speed at the top is 4.30 m/s , then the speed at the bottom will be 7.80 m/s.

What is the ball's weight?

What is the tension in the string when the ball is at the top

What is the tension in the string when the ball is at the bottom?
